Adverse Reactions
Adverse events reported for TetraFlu in previous clinical trials are listed according to the following frequency categories: Very common ≥1/10, Common ≥1/100 to <1/10, Uncommon ≥1/1,000 to <1/100.
The local and systemic adverse events reported in the clinical trial in healthy subjects aged over 18 years are listed as follows: Nervous system disorders: Very common: headache.
Uncommon: drowsiness.
Gastrointestinal disorders: Common: nausea, vomiting.
Uncommon: diarrhoea.
Musculoskeletal and connective tissue disorders: Very common: muscle aches.
Uncommon: back soreness pain.
General disorders and administration site conditions: Very common: injection site pain, injection site swelling, malaise.
Common: injection site redness, injection site ecchymosis, decreased limb mobility, fever, chest tightness, face edema.
Uncommon: fatigue, injection site pruritus.
Respiratory, Thoracic and Mediastinal disorders: Very common: nasal congestion, cough, sore throat.
Common: respiratory distress.
Uncommon: chronic bronchitis.
Eye disorders: Common: eye redness.
Infections and infestations: Uncommon: nasopharyngitis, upper respiratory tract infection.
The local and systemic adverse events reported in the clinical trial in healthy children aged over 3 years are listed as follows: Nervous system disorders: Common: headache.
Gastrointestinal disorders: Common: nausea, vomiting, gastroenteritis, gastritis.
Musculoskeletal and connective tissue disorders: Very common: muscle aches (myalgia).
Common: dental caries.
General disorders and administration site conditions: Very common: injection site pain, injection site swelling, malaise.
Common: injection site redness, injection site ecchymosis, decreased limb mobility, fever, chest tightness, face edema.
Respiratory, Thoracic and Mediastinal disorders: Very common: nasal congestion, cough.
Common: respiratory distress, sore throat, bronchitis, pneumonia, epistaxis.
Eye disorders: Common: eye redness, conjunctivitis.
Infections and infestations: Very common: upper respiratory tract infection.
Common: nasopharyngitis, acute sinusitis, tonsillitis, pharyngitis, cellulitis, hand-foot-and-mouth disease, otitis media acute, herpangina.
Metabolism and nutrition disorders: Common: dehydration.
Skin and subcutaneous tissue disorders: Common: eczema.
Postmarketing experience: The adverse drug reactions listed as follows are not cases reported in previous TetraFlu trials; rather, they are cases of adverse reactions extracted from the leaflet of Adimflu trivalent influenza vaccine.
Blood and lymphatic system disorders: Thrombocytopenia, Lymphadenopathy.
Gastrointestinal disorders: Abdominal pain, Dysphagia, Anhepatia.
Metabolism and nutrition disorders: Lack of appetite.
General disorders and administration site conditions: Malaise, Influenza-like symptoms, Severe swelling.
Musculoskeletal and connective tissue disorders: Arthritis, Back pain, Pain of limbs.
Nervous system disorders: Neurologic abnormality (Facial palsy symptoms), Dizziness, Somnolence, Syncope, Nerves pain, Abnormal gait, Facial palsy, Hypesthesia, Dysesthesia, Seizure, Febrile Seizure, Guillain-Barre syndrome (GBS), Shake, Acute disseminated encephalomyelitis (ADEM), myelitis, neuritis.
Vascular disorders: Pale, Hot flashes, Vasculitis, Transient renal involvement (very rare).
Hypersensitivity: Shock, Asthma, Stevens-Johnson syndrome, Toxic epidermal necrolysis, Rash.
